Time ordered products, vector-meson exchange, and nuclear charge asymmetry

Description

We investigate the 'mixed propagator' definition of the ρω transition matrix element utilized in charge symmetry breaking vector-meson-exchange NN potentials. Different ''mixed propagators'' can be obtained, but some definitions can lead to unphysical results
